Management Meeting Minutes — Retirement of the Falcrest Line

Attendees: full management committee. The committee reviewed declining margins on the Falcrest product line and approved a phased retirement over eighteen months. Service obligations continue through the Ostermead depot until all warranties lapse. Marketing will prepare migration offers toward the Averline range. Staffing impacts were assessed as minimal. For the board's awareness, a confidential note on forward plans is appended below.

confidential, bahaf-hahog: Only 58 of the 432 pilot accounts renewed Belael, so a churn review is set for May 22. Belaelek Holdings is in early talks to buy Fenirax Holdings for about $497.7 million.

## Transcode farm stall — Renderloom

If queue depth on the Renderloom farm exceeds 5k for 15 minutes, check for a wedged worker holding the priority lane. Drain it via the admin endpoint, then requeue its jobs; they're idempotent. Don't restart the scheduler unless at least three workers are wedged — it drops in-flight segment maps. Admin calls go through the farm's control service, which requires authentication. Use the following key.

API key for bageg-kajef: vxb2-ss

## Limits & Quotas — Pixmunch CLI

Heads up before you cut a release: Pixmunch caps batch jobs so nobody melts a laptop resizing 40k product shots at once. Concurrency, max input size, and per-run quota are all enforced client-side, and overrides require the `--yolo` flag (please discourage this in release notes). Defaults were picked after the Brindlewood load tests and shouldn't change without a bench run. The current tuning constants are as follows:

limits module of yahag-kahip:
QUOTAS = {
    "quenion": 636,
    "ralys": 899,
    "istael": 695,
    "eliion": 652,
    "pelius": 657,
    "zormir": 103,
    "keleth": 279,
}

Handover note — nightly search reindex (Cobblewren)

Taking over from me: the reindex job runs at 02:30 and rebuilds the full Cobblewren catalog index. It usually finishes in forty minutes; anything past ninety means the tokenizer shard is stuck and needs a manual kick. Logs live on the indexer host under the usual path. One gotcha for future maintainers: the index snapshot archive is encrypted, and restoring from it requires unlocking with the recovery passphrase noted below.

recovery phrase for bawef-fawig: sileth-julox-norwyn-pelok-zorvan-drueth-oliion